Internship Programme
For law students who want to see how a disputes practice is actually run.
Interns at Vertari Legal are attached to the partner's team for the period of the internship and work on the matters that team is conducting. The work is research and writing: legal research on live questions, notes on judgments, first drafts of applications and written submissions, and the preparation of briefs for hearing.
Interns attend court with the team and sit in on conferences where the client permits. Each piece of work is reviewed, and the intern is told what was kept, what was changed and why.
Internships are offered for a minimum of four weeks to students in the third year of a five-year course, the second year of a three-year course, or later. A certificate is issued on completion. Applications should be sent by email with a curriculum vitae, the proposed dates, and a sample of written work.
